Road Trippin is a Doncaster-based company specializing in quality campervan parts and accessories, with a background in building bespoke race and adventure van conversions since 2010.
Road Trippin operates from Misterton, Doncaster, primarily as a supplier of quality campervan parts and accessories for the DIY builder and professional converter. The company offers a wide range of products across categories such as appliances, awnings, electrical systems, furniture, insulation, and water systems, ensuring customers have access to essential components for their projects. Road Trippin emphasizes competitive pricing, offering a price match guarantee on all products and free shipping for orders over £50, making parts accessible to a broad customer base.
The company's roots are deeply embedded in the world of motorsport, with founder Neil Robinson having a distinguished racing career since the 1990s, including multiple championships in classic racing motorcycle events. This background directly influences Road Trippin's approach to campervan conversions, which began in 2010. Their conversions are specifically designed with track days and racing in mind, catering to enthusiasts who require robust and functional setups for their sporting pursuits. Road Trippin also provides invaluable help and advice to self-builders, leveraging their extensive experience to guide customers through the complexities of van conversion.
Road Trippin's expertise extends to various van models, including Peugeot Boxer, Citroen Relay, MAN, VW Sprinter, and VW Crafter, offering both full conversions and individual parts. Their product range includes unique items like bespoke over-the-wheel arch shower trays, alongside a comprehensive selection of heating, ventilation, and sanitation solutions. The company's commitment to quality and customer support positions them as a valuable resource for anyone looking to build, upgrade, or maintain a campervan, particularly those seeking adventure or race-oriented designs.

Road Trippin specializes in bespoke race and adventure van conversions. Their experience dates back to 2010, rooted in the practical needs of motorsports. This means they design layouts with a focus on functionality for track days and rugged travel, incorporating durable parts and smart storage solutions. The company's founder is an active motorcycle racer, so every build reflects firsthand knowledge of what works in demanding environments.
Road Trippin works with a wide variety of base vans. They have extensive experience with popular models like the Ford Transit, VW Transporter, and larger panel vans such as the Fiat Ducato or Mercedes Sprinter. Because their focus is on custom builds, they can adapt designs to suit the specific dimensions and characteristics of most vans. They can even help customers source a suitable vehicle for a project.
Beyond complete conversions, Road Trippin provides several other key services. They offer part conversions, allowing customers to handle some work themselves while leaving complex jobs like [campervan electrical systems](/services/electrical-systems) to the experts. The company also supports DIY builders by selling a huge range of quality parts and offering helpful advice. For those wanting a quicker start, they occasionally have ready-made campervans available for purchase.

Customization is central to the Road Trippin approach. Clients have significant input on the layout, materials, and specific components used in their build. This includes everything from the choice of wood for cabinetry and the positioning of kitchen pods to the specific type of diesel heater or solar panel setup. Their process is highly collaborative, designed to create a unique vehicle that perfectly matches a customer's adventure or racing lifestyle.
Yes, Road Trippin actively [supports the DIY community](/services/diy-support). The company provides more than just parts; they offer practical help and advice based on over a decade of building experience. Since they understand the challenges of a self-build, they are available to answer questions and even offer a price match guarantee on their extensive stock of components. This makes them a valuable resource for both first-time and experienced builders.
Road Trippin installs a full range of off-grid electrical systems tailored to individual needs. This can be anything from a simple leisure battery with split charging to a comprehensive solar setup for extended trips. They handle all aspects, including mains hook-up points for campsites, USB charging sockets, and complete wiring for lights and appliances. The company uses quality components from trusted brands to ensure the system is reliable, safe, and efficient.
